Treatment of acne with salicylic acid
Although it does not kill bacteria and has no effect on reducing the production of sebum (or so-called epidermal secretions), it can be salicylic acid to be useful in getting rid of acne. Salicylic acid causes your skin to get rid of external dead skin cells. By getting rid of this layer of dead skin cells, your skin will be able to maintain nice pores and resist blockage.


But completely avoid using it on any pills directly or anywhere from your skin with wounds, burns or allergies.
